Reduce condensation

Condensation of double-glazed windows is a problem many homeowners are faced with. Luckily, there are ways to tackle it and ensure your home remains warm and comfortable.

First, keep a constant temperature within your home. This will help in reducing humidity levels and stop mold from growing. It also keeps your windows from getting damp. You should also use an extractor fan to clear the room of any excess moisture.

You should also ensure that your windows are properly sealed. A damaged seal could lead to condensation and other issues. It may be a good idea to replace your windows if they're not performing as expected.

Double glazing units are designed to be well-insulated. They can keep the temperature which is lower than single-pane windows. They can still develop condensation, particularly in the event of damaged seals or in the event of a problem with the spacer bar.

Condensation is most commonly seen when the temperature outside is higher than the inside of the glass pane. If you consume a cold drink outside on a cold day condensation will form on the glass's outside. In the same way, a lack of ventilation in the room can cause the humidity to increase.

If the seals are not clogged The source of condensation might not be within your window. The condensation that occurs on windows in the interior could be a sign of an issue that is more serious. Lack of ventilation or excessive moisture are the main causes of condensation in windows that is internal to the building.

The quality of your house and the materials used in the construction of double-glazed windows determine the lifespan of your windows.

Double-glazed windows and doors can last between 10 and 35 years. It depends on the materials used, how it is installed, and the weather. If you reside in an area with harsh weather or have an older house it's a good idea to cover your windows with a shade to prevent them from cracking.

Many homeowners choose wooden windows. They're not as sturdy as aluminum or vinyl, however. They will need to be replaced every 15 to 20 years.

UPVC is a tough material, but it can warp over time. Be sure you clean your uPVC thoroughly to avoid getting warped. To keep the moisture out of your window you can also apply an agent for sealing that is waterproof.

Certain window manufacturers offer transferable warranties for their products. In some instances they do not cover the cost of labor. A warranty may help you replace damaged parts.

Insulated glass units are susceptible to failure within the warranty period. Because the gas within the panes can leak out and cause leakage, they are susceptible to failure. Inert gas, like argon or krypton, slows the flow of heat through the glass.
